#6242b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6242b8 is composed of 38.4% red, 25.9%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.7%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 256.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 49%. #6242b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#c484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6242b8 color description : Moderate violet.

#6242b8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6242b8 has RGB values of R:98, G:66,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 6439608.

Hex triplet 6242b8 #6242b8
RGB Decimal 98, 66, 184 rgb(98,66,184)
RGB Percent 38.4, 25.9, 72.2 rgb(38.4%,25.9%,72.2%)
CMYK 47, 64, 0, 28
HSL 256.3°, 47.2, 49 hsl(256.3,47.2%,49%)
HSV (or HSB) 256.3°, 64.1, 72.2
Web Safe 6633cc #6633cc
CIE-LAB 37.759, 42.244, -57.862
XYZ 15.635, 9.954, 46.442
xyY 0.217, 0.138, 9.954
CIE-LCH 37.759, 71.642, 306.133
CIE-LUV 37.759, 3.784, -85.369
Hunter-Lab 31.549, 33.251, -65.194
Binary 01100010, 01000010, 10111000

Shades and Tints of #6242b8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06040b is the darkest color, while #fcf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6242b8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7c7e is the less saturated color, while #4808f2 is the most saturated one.
